(MEHA) shares experienced a significant drop of 19.51% on the day, closing at $0.09. The stock is trading at a key support and resistance level of $0.09, indicating a tightly compressed trading range near historical lows. This move may reflect heightened selling pressure or reaction to company-specific developments, with volume likely elevated compared to recent averages.

Technically, MEHA is displaying a classic breakdown pattern as it falls 19.51% to $0.09, a price that now serves as both immediate support and resistance. This uncommon overlap suggests the stock is at a make-or-break juncture—a move below $0.09 could open the door to further downside, while any bounce would need to clear this level to establish a higher low.
